Organotin compounds with at least one tin-sulphur bond are generally called organotin mercaptides or sulphur-containing tin stabilizers or thiotins. Organotin compounds, which are derivatives of carboxylic acids, mainly maleic acids or semi-esters of maleic acids are usually known as organotin carboxylates, and the corresponding stabilizers are called sulphur-free tin stabilizers.

Liquid Metal Soap Stabilizers are complex mixtures of various metal salts of aliphatic and aromatic carboxylic acids and a wide range of non-metallic performance additives.
Carboxylates are mostly used in combination: Barium compounds with Zinc or Cadmium compounds and Calcium with Zinc compounds, as these are synergistic thermostabilizers.

The most common co-stabilizer based on Epoxy compounds are Epoxidized Soyabean Oil. Due to the phenomenon of synergistic effect, the stabilization efficiency of liquid metal soaps stabilizer systems is considerably improved by the addition of epoxy co-stabilizer. Addition of this compound also prevents the sudden blackening of formulations containing Zinc (Zinc burning). This co-stabilizer in combination with metal carboxylates is not only able bind hydrogen chloride but is also able to substitute labile chlorine atoms under the catalytic influence of Cadmium or Zinc ions.

Production of foamed PVC articles by regulated decomposition of chemical blowing agent such as Azodicarbonamide (AZDC) is well known. Applications include PVC wall covering and a variety of supported and unsupported sheeting.
The decomposition temperature of AZDC byitself is over 200°C, which is above the normal processing temperature of PVC. However by usage of suitable activators the decomposition temperature could be substantially reduced to facilitate smooth processing of PVC.
PATCHAM offers a range of Cd/Zn, K/Zn, Ba/Zn and Ca/Zn based liquid stabilizer systems also known as Kickers, which apart from stabilizing function, also act as activators for chemically foamed PVC.
